Also consider that many of the best rooms are not available for rent, they are reserved for high rollers and only released when there is no demand. The high-end suites are pretty outrageous, they include features like a basketball court or bowling alley and can be more square footage than most houses. The "ordinary" rooms tend to be nothing special, so it all depends on your hotel category. As stated earlier the MO and FS are closest to being a normal luxury hotel, but if you are seeking world-class accommodation then Vegas is not the right city for that.
